**Ticket: Drift — Quartzleaf barcode scanner integration**

Scanner bridge on prod-east no longer matches the Fennmark baseline. Checksum validation and retry intervals were altered outside the pipeline. No approval trail found. Needs security review before we re-converge, since the changed settings affect device auth handling. Current live configuration values follow for comparison.

service settings:
ralael:
  pin: 7453
  tenant: zorath
  seal: seal_087806e4
  metrics_host: metrics.ralael.paliqworks.example
  standby_team: fraath
  escalation: praok-istiel
  nonce: 10e083

### Runbook: Restock Planner Recovery

If the SnackRoute planner stops emitting restock routes, first check the Fillwise queue depth. Over 500 pending jobs means the planner stalled; restart the worker with `snackroute-ctl restart planner`. After restart, the planner must re-authenticate to the Fillwise inventory API before generating routes. Run the auth step from the ops box using the key that follows.

app token of hawif-kafof = kto15_B3AN0KfpZRy4TLc

# Flaglight Rollouts — Approvals

Quick version for on-call: any rollout touching more than 5% of traffic needs an approval in Flaglight before the ramp continues. Kill switches don't need approval — just flip them and note it in the incident channel. Scheduled ramps pause automatically if error budget burns hot. If you're stuck at 2 a.m. with a pending approval, there's one person authorized to override, and that's the approver below.

account owner for tagep-bafof: Norael Gilax Juleth

PointsLedger tracks loyalty points for the Marleth storefront. Three environments: sandbox, staging, prod. Sandbox resets nightly; staging mirrors prod schema with synthetic balances; prod is append-only with double-entry checks. Writes go through the ledger API only — never direct DB access. Reconciliation job runs hourly in staging, every five minutes in prod. Reviewers should confirm migrations run clean in sandbox before approving. Environment behavior is driven by per-env config, and the staging values are listed below.

deployment values, bafog-kahog:
RALWYN_LOG_LEVEL=error
RALWYN_METRICS_HOST=metrics.ralwyn.norvalabs.corp
RALWYN_POOL_SIZE=4